In August 2017 we reached the point of no return with our Telkom DSL line as it seemed as if we were experiencing technical difficulties just about every second day for 3 straight months. Rather than dump Telkom we decided to upgrade our DSL package to a LTE contract and in the process we would just cancel our existing DSL contract. Before taking up the DSL contract we got confirmation from a Telkom agent at the Liberty Midlands Mall that we could cancel the DSL contract and she informed us that we would probably have to pay for one months subscription as a notice period. I sent the cancellation documents to Telkom in August 2017 and on the very same day almost within hours our DSL data was cut off and it appeared as though the cancellation had been successful. Low and behold! Despite out line and data being cancelled, Telkom continued to bill us every month from August 2017 and despite me personally going in to the Telkom shop at the Liberty Midlands Mall, phoning the call centre, using the online chat function and phoning the Telkom call centre, my account was billed over R7,000 which is now in arrears. Great, at least I never paid Telkom any money. I wish it were as simple as that. After **********ly billing me for absolutely no services provided, Telkom went and logged my "arrears" account balance with the national credit network which has affected my personal credit score. Our business is currently locked in a sale agreement and trying to raise bond finance which we're being denied because of my ********** Telkom account. You'd think that Telkom would be able to rectify an incorrect billing account within 30 days. No chance! It's been 9 months and Telkom is no closer to clearing my account today as they were in August last year. I wouldn't recommend Telkom to anyone.
